ESP DRIVERS

Legal Drivers – EU Directives: Packaging and Packaging Waste,

ELV, WEEE, ROHS

Market Pressures – Improved Environmental Performance through

Supply Chain

Economic Factors – Increasing Waste Disposal Costs

Pressure from ‘green’ Consumer Market – Tesco going ‘green’

Increasing importance of

Product Certification initiatives

– Eco-labels

TYPICAL ESP PROJECT

Typical elements of ESP feasibility assessment:

• Life Cycle Assessment (LCA)

Simplified LCA conducted to identify and evaluate

main environmental issues and options to make

environmentally superior e.g. each stage of life cycle

of product can be examined:

Page 8: ENVIRONMENTALLY SUPERIOR PRODUCTS · Grant Support for ESP Scheme Grant of up to 50% up to maximum €31,740, ex VAT Eligible expenditure: - Salary/wages for staff engaged in study

www.enterprise-ireland.com

Life Cycle Assessment

• Raw Materials

• Production

• Distribution/Transport

• Consumption

• End of Life

• Market Research

Review of market for product identifying:

• Target Market: home/export

• Competitors & competing products

• Demand & customer requirements

• Size & value of market for product

• Relevance of third party recognition schemes e.g. product eco-labelling schemes

Page 10: ENVIRONMENTALLY SUPERIOR PRODUCTS · Grant Support for ESP Scheme Grant of up to 50% up to maximum €31,740, ex VAT Eligible expenditure: - Salary/wages for staff engaged in study

www.enterprise-ireland.com

• Technical FeasibilityProposed product changes assessed for ability to manufacture,

product specification, quality and functionality

• Legislative / Industry Requirements

Requirements of relevant legislation, industry, export market

requirements

• Cost Assessment

Proposed changes assessed in terms of associated costs or cost

benefits

ESP CASE STUDY EXAMPLES

• Pilot demonstration initiative run from 1999-2001 involving

range of SME’s in electronics, IT, construction, packaging,

waste, furniture and timber sectors.

Benefits:

• Commercial and environmental successes achieved.

• Companies found that by reducing environmental impact,

product functionality improved and was often cleaner,

quicker and cheaper to produce

• Benefits added to ‘environmentally superior’ nature of

product

ESP examples

MURCO Ltd. – Gas Sensors for commercial, domestic use

LCA of product to investigate compliance with WEEE and ROHS Directives for components of sensors. Successfully identified changes from lead based solder, changes to enclosures etc. in order to meet legal requirements.

Spring & Precision Tools – Manufacture of edge tools

Examination of process to replace edging process and steel raw materials with environmentally friendly alternatives and access market potential.

Grant Support for ESP Scheme

Grant of up to 50% up to maximum €31,740, ex VAT

Eligible expenditure:

- Salary/wages for staff engaged in study

- Fees to technical advisers consulted during study

- Travel / Subsistence costs

- Materials / Prototype related expenses
